Opinion of the Court

PER CURIAM:

We affirm appellant’s convictions for three counts of first degree murder. We reverse the attempted first degree murder conviction and remand for re-trial on the authority of State v. Gray, 654 So.2d 552 (Fla. 1995). See also Tape v. State, 661 So.2d 1287 (Fla. 4th DCA 1995); Harris v. State, 658 So.2d 1226 (Fla. DCA 1995).

*113Affirmed in part, reversed in part and remanded.

GLICKSTEIN, KLEIN and STEVENSON, JJ., concur.
